Delta Customers Use Facebook To Check In

Have you ever started packing for a trip just moments before you should actually be headed out the door? Have you ever been on a rush to get to the airport and didn't have time to check in for your flight from home? Well there is now an app for that. Delta has teamed up with 8thBridge, a development company, to utilize their app that allows Delta customers to check-in via their Facebook account. This makes them the first airline to link up with this social networking site. Although Delta already has apps for many mobile networks, they made a groundbreaking move by offering this kind of service through Facebook as well. Not only can users check-in, but they can also check their SkyMiles, purchase tickets, determine the appropriate gate number and get flight status.

The convenience of this app makes the whole travel experience that much more simplified. You don't have to worry about checking in at the airport or from your computer.
